How to Show Your Pastor Appreciation

How to Show Your Pastor Appreciation

October is Pastor Appreciation Month, which means that it is time to let your pastor know how much they mean to the community. It can be difficult to think of ways you can truly express your gratitude, but anything you do is sure to let them know how much you care. We recommend collaborating with the other church members. This way, it will be easier to come up with ways to celebrate everything your pastor has done for the congregation.

To help you brainstorm, we created a list of meaningful ways that you can recognize their accomplishments. And remember, while October is the month to show your appreciation, you should take care of your pastor no matter the time of the year.

Celebrate Milestones

You and your congregation should celebrate any milestones in your pastor’s career. If their anniversary at the church is coming up, consider throwing them a party to commemorate the occasion. Host a potluck and have all the churchgoers bring a dish that they know your pastor likes.

Ask How You Can Help the Church

There is a lot that goes into maintaining a church and ensuring that everything is perfect for a Sunday morning service. A church’s pastor has a lot on their plate, and they are sure to appreciate someone offering to lend a hand. You could offer to take over tasks such as putting together programs or preparing communion. The more church members who pitch in, the more time their pastor will have to put together the perfect sermon.

Arrange a Date Night

Does your pastor have any kids or a pet? Arrange to take care of them while they and their significant other go out on a date night. They may not get to do this very often, so they are sure to appreciate this time spent alone with their loved one. You can make this occasion even more special by giving them a gift card to their favorite restaurant or the local movie theatre. They are sure to have a wonderful, stress-free night that will refresh their minds for next Sunday’s sermon.

Donate to the Church in Their Name

As someone who’s job is to better the lives of those around them, your pastor likely has a host of charities that they love and support. As such, it will likely thrill them to learn that someone donated to one of these organizations in their name. This is especially effective when you donate to a charity that they introduced you to. The gesture will show that you care about the same things they do.

Contribute to the Church’s Library

Many churches have a library stocked with books that members of the congregation can borrow. It is possible that no one has updated the library in recent years, and it can use a bit of variety. Collecting and donating books for the library is a great way to contribute to the church and show your pastor appreciation.

Let Them Know How Their Sermons Affect You

Talk to your pastor about how their sermons impact you. Don’t be afraid to go in-depth. Explain how different sermons have positively affected you and how you are able to apply the messages to your everyday life. Your pastor takes time creating their sermons and the last thing they want is to feel as though their words are landing on empty ears. They want to know that God spoke through them in a way that congregation members can understand and appreciate. Always take time after church to thank them for their teaching and mention one thing in particular that resonated with you.

Go to Church

This one may seem obvious—after all, how else would you know how wonderful your pastor is? However, it is easy at times to let your attendance numbers slip. There are, at times, several extenuating circumstances, such as your family or work deadlines. Additionally, there are times in which we want a morning just to catch up on rest.

While there are certain moments in life that get in the way, do your best to make room for the church in your schedule as often as possible. Though God is your pastor’s ultimate motivator, people in seats largely contribute to his confidence and drive. After all, they want to be sure that members are hearing their messages. Ultimately, the best way to show your pastor that you care is to let them know that you are listening. We believe that thoughtful gestures are important, and we highly recommend that you make them. At the end of the day, however, nothing will show that you care more than your presence at church.
